7:1 Thus hath Adonay (אדני) YHWH (יהוה) shewed unto me; and, Hinnei, he formed locusts in the beginning of the shooting up of the latter growth; and, Behold, [it was] the latter growth after the king's mowings.
7:2 And it came to pass, [that] when they had made an end of eating the grass of the Eretz, then I said, O Adonay (אדני) YHWH (יהוה), forgive, I beseech thee: by whom shall Yaakov (יעקב) arise? for he [is] small.
7:3 YHWH (יהוה) repented for this: It shall not be, saith YHWH (יהוה).
7:4 Thus hath Adonay (אדני) YHWH (יהוה) shewed unto me: and, Hinnei, Adonay (אדני) YHWH (יהוה) called to contend by fire, and it devoured the great deep, and did eat up a part.
7:5 Then said I, O Adonay (אדני) YHWH (יהוה), cease, I beseech thee: by whom shall Yaakov (יעקב) arise? for he [is] small.
7:6 YHWH (יהוה) repented for this: This also shall not be, saith Adonay (אדני) YHWH (יהוה).
7:7 Thus he shewed me: and, Hinnei, Adonay (אדני) stood upon a wall [made] by a plumbline, with a plumbline in his hand.
7:8 And YHWH (יהוה) said unto me, Amos (עמוס), what seest thou? And I said, A plumbline. Then said Adonay (אדני), Hinnei, I will set a plumbline in the midst of my people Yisrael: I will not again pass by them any more:
7:9 And the high places of Yitzchak shall be desolate, and the sanctuaries of Yisrael (ישׂרא) shall be laid waste; and I will rise against the Bayit Yarov' am (ירבעם) with the sword.
7:10 Then Amatzyah ha Kohen of Beit El sent to Yarov' am (ירבעם) melek Yisrael, saying, Amos (עמוס) hath conspired against thee in the midst of the Bayit Yisrael: the Eretz is not able to bear all his words.
7:11 For thus Amos (עמוס) saith, Yarov' am (ירבעם) shall die by the sword, and Yisrael (ישׂרא) shall surely be led away captive out of their own Eretz.
7:12 Also Amatzyah said unto Amos (עמוס), O thou seer, go, flee thee away into the Eretz of Yehudah (יהוּד), and there eat bread, and prophesy there:
7:13 But prophesy not again any more at Beit El: for it [is] the king's chapel, and it [is] the king's court.
7:14 Then answered Amos (עמוס), and said to Amatzyah, I [was] no Navi, neither [was] I a Navi's son; but I [was] an herdman, and a gatherer of sycomore fruit:
7:15 And YHWH (יהוה) took me as I followed the flock, and YHWH (יהוה) said unto me, Go, prophesy unto my people Yisrael.
7:16 Now therefore hear thou the Dvar YHWH (יהוה): Thou sayest, Prophesy not against Yisrael, and drop not [thy word] against the Bayit Yitzchak.
7:17 Therefore thus saith YHWH (יהוה); Thy wife shall be an harlot in the city, and thy banim and thy daughters shall fall by the sword, and thy Eretz shall be divided by line; and thou shalt die in a polluted Eretz: and Yisrael (ישׂרא) shall surely go into golus forth of his Eretz.
